The Payers Report identifies all active third party bookings with the number of sessions attended and remaining along with useful information such as the Referrer, expiry date, claim reference number, etc.

What can you use this Report for?

This report is used to get a global overview of active Third Party Cases to track the number of sessions remaining and expiry dates approaching.

Use it to:

  • Prevent unpaid sessions by exceeding the approved amount.
  • Remind Providers or Clients to file a new claim or request more sessions if required.
  • Find cases or claims information.

Filters and Options

Below are the different filters and how they affect the report so you can generate a report with the right Data.

Filters Description
Date range Cases that have been modified within the timeframe
Location Location of the Client. Note: When selecting specific Locations, Clients available in ‘All Locations’ will be filtered out of the search results.
Statuses Status of the Case: Active or No Session remaining
Payer Select a specific payer to generate a list of all cases for this payer only

What is displayed in the report?

 

Column Description
Last Modified Date the Case has been modified for the last time
Payer Payer attributed to the Case
Referrer Referrer added in the Payer’s section (Not the referrer for Marketing purposes)
Case Manager Contact that has been added as the Case Manager in the Payer’s section of the Case (if applicable)
Client Client Name
Case Case Title
Referral Date Date of the referral added with the Referrer in the Payer’s section of the Case.
Date of Injury Date added in the Payer’s section of the Case (if applicable).
Expiry Date Date added in the Payer’s section of the Case (if applicable).
Reference Reference number added to the Payer’s section in the Case (if applicable).
Completed Bookings attributed to this Case and Payer, completed Services or Classes booked.
Approved Number of sessions approved that has been added in the Payer’s section of the Case (if applicable).
